Transaction 4d954624270939bb2fa22d08ed15bb1eaa9fcd9786900ca44d3c650080208de3
2 Input
2 Outputs
- 4d954624270939bb2fa22d08ed15bb1eaa9fcd9786900ca44d3c650080208de3:0
- 4d954624270939bb2fa22d08ed15bb1eaa9fcd9786900ca44d3c650080208de3:1
value 26990000
address 1BLoBbefDvNQcPgrEFEJDu2pamRZKKWwx8
value 1694837
address 1FiXZTY1VViddig8GFoMR4VqAhkFH7NEg1